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/432.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 叶片中的Laravel定位下拉列表_Javascript_Laravel - Fatal编程技术网

Javascript 叶片中的Laravel定位下拉列表

Javascript 叶片中的Laravel定位下拉列表,javascript,laravel,Javascript,Laravel,我正在尝试实现laravel本地化 我所做的是以下代码: <select class="form-control" onchange="location = this.value;"> @if(session() -> get('locale') == 'it') <option value="{{ url('locale/it') }}"> IT</option> <option value="{{ url('locale/en')

我正在尝试实现laravel本地化

我所做的是以下代码:

<select class="form-control" onchange="location = this.value;">

  @if(session() -> get('locale') == 'it')
  <option value="{{ url('locale/it') }}"> IT</option>
  <option value="{{ url('locale/en') }}">EN</option>
  <option value="{{ url('locale/de') }}"> DE</option>
  @elseif(session() -> get('locale') == 'en')
  <option value="{{ url('locale/en') }}">EN</option>
  <option value="{{ url('locale/it') }}"> IT</option>
  <option value="{{ url('locale/de') }}"> DE</option>
  @elseif(session() -> get('locale') == 'de')
  <option value="{{ url('locale/de') }}"> DE</option>
  <option value="{{ url('locale/en') }}">EN</option>
  <option value="{{ url('locale/it') }}"> IT</option>
  @endif
</select>

@if(session()->get('locale')=='it')
信息技术
EN
判定元件
@elseif(session()->get('locale')=='en')
EN
信息技术
判定元件
@elseif(session()->get('locale')=='de')
判定元件
EN
信息技术
@恩迪夫
它可以工作,但当我在另一个浏览器中看到时,我无法单击下拉列表,因为没有可单击的数据。这是因为会议吗?在这种情况下我该怎么办?

您能试试这个吗:

@if ( Config::get('app.locale') == 'it') 
@elseif ( Config::get('app.locale') == 'en' )
@elseif ( Config::get('app.locale') == 'de' )
@endif
你能试试这个吗

@if ( Config::get('app.locale') == 'it') 
@elseif ( Config::get('app.locale') == 'en' )
@elseif ( Config::get('app.locale') == 'de' )
@endif

我第二天见你时,你能详细说明一下吗?我似乎不明白你的意思problem@Charlie因为这次会议。当我在另一个浏览器中打开它时,我看不到下拉列表的值。当我第二天看到下拉列表时,您能详细说明一下吗?我似乎不明白你的意思problem@Charlie因为这次会议。当我在另一个浏览器中打开它时,我看不到下拉列表的值